#723586 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#723586 is composed of 44.7% red, 20.8% green and 52.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 14.9% cyan, 60.4% magenta, 0% yellow and 47.5% black. It has a hue angle of 285.2 degrees, a saturation of 43.3% and a lightness of 36.7%. #723586 color hex could be obtained by blending #e46aff with #00000d. Closest websafe color is: #663399.

#723586 color description : Dark moderate magenta.

#723586 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#723586 has RGB values of R:114, G:53, B:134 and CMYK values of C:0.15, M:0.6, Y:0, K:0.47. Its decimal value is 7484806.

Shades and Tints of #723586

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060307 is the darkest color, while #fbf8fc is the lightest one.

Tones of #723586

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#605962 is the less saturated color, while #8b03b8 is the most saturated one.
